Where can I check a website’s registration details?

You should check the website’s “About Us” section first for company information and registration details.

You can also use online WHOIS lookup tools to see when the domain was registered and who owns it, though privacy services can sometimes obscure this.

How can I verify if an online store has responsive customer support?

Before buying, look for readily available contact information.

Try reaching out to them with a simple question to see how quickly and effectively they respond.

Also, search for independent online reviews specifically mentioning customer service experiences.

How can I check if a website’s payment page is secure?

Look for “https” at the beginning of the website’s URL in the address bar when you are on the checkout or payment page.

The “s” stands for “secure.” You should also see a padlock icon in the address bar.

The absence of “https” and the padlock on a payment page is a major warning sign.
